neoliberal

[US]/ˌniːəʊˈlɪbərəl/
[UK]/ˌniːoʊˈlɪbərəl/
Frequency: Very High

Translation

n.a person who advocates for neoliberalism
adj.relating to or denoting a political and economic philosophy that promotes free-market capitalism
